Abstract: | The problem of the existence of the invariant measure is important considering its connections with chaotic behaviour. In the papers (Zesz. Nauk. Uniw. Jagiellońskiego, Pr. Mat. 1982; 23 :117–123; Ann. Pol. Math. 1983; XLI :129–137; J. Differential Equations 2004; 196 :448–465) the existence of invariant and ergodic measures according to the dynamical system generated by the Lasota equation was proved, i.e. the equation describing the dynamics and becoming different of the population of cells. In this paper, the existence of such measure for the quasi‐linear Lasota equation is proved. This measure is the carriage of the measure described by Dawidowicz (Zesz. Nauk. Uniw. Jagiellońskiego, Pr. Mat. 1982; 23 :117–123). Copyright © 2006 John Wiley & Sons, Ltd. |
